UK based Identity Document Verification service joins the TruNarrative platform
Identity Document Experts TrustID and Financial crime platform TruNarrative join forces to deliver expert document review into firms’ onboarding strategies.
Global RegTech company, TruNarrative has announced a new partnership with TrustID, to integrate their expert document review service into the TruNarrative platform. Enabling TruNarrative customers to utilise the industry expertise that the TrustID team bring.
TruNarrative delivers financial crime detection, customer onboarding and transaction monitoring to Banks, Financial services, e-commerce businesses and gambling operators.
Via a single API, the TruNarrative platform orchestrates fraud, anti-money laundering, ID and biometric verification, multi-bureau eKYC, eKYB, PEPs & Sanctions, and anomaly detection.
TrustID’s expert review service combines human analysis and machine processing to verify identity documents. The TrustID document analysis team quickly and accurately analyse identity documents to provide a detailed report evaluating their validity. TrustID’s team has a wealth of experience in real-time identity document verification, checking many thousands of identity documents every week and finding thousands of fake documents every year.
TruNarrative customers can build TrustID’s expert review into their onboarding journeys, to reliably and consistently verify identity, detect fraudulent documentation and gain the insight they need to make informed onboarding decisions.
TrustID’s document analysis will sit within TruNarrative’s AI driven platform providing firms the option to refer identity documents to human experts, delivering understanding into the authenticity of a document and the identity of an applicant.
The partnership will also integrate TruNarrative’s technology into TrustID’s platform, delivering TrustID customers access to KYC, address verification, and PeP’s and Sanction checks.
“TrustID is an important partnership, they bring a wealth of experience and knowledge that our customers can use as an alternative or enhancement to automated document review, allowing internal fraud teams to make informed onboarding decisions.” – Andy Pearson – Head of Data partnerships, TruNarrative
“We are delighted to partner with TruNarrative and offer their customers access to our expert document review service. During these challenging times, it’s crucial for firms to ensure they have robust identity document processes in place. By integrating our offerings, we can help give clients confidence that the identity documents which they are seeing are genuine and they have an effective way to detect fraudulent documents.” – Tony Machin – CEO, TrustID.

PUBG MOBILE confirms 31 teams for Esports Nations Cup 2026 in Riyadh
124 countries and territories registered for selection; the 32nd “Solidarity” Wildcard slot is still to be confirmed.
PUBG MOBILE has confirmed 31 of the 32 national teams for PUBG MOBILE at the Esports Nations Cup 2026, scheduled for November 3-8 in Riyadh. The publisher said 124 countries and territories registered and submitted official rosters for the selection process. The event will play for a $1.32 million USD prize pool.
The confirmed lineup includes 14 teams advancing from nine regional qualifiers: Indonesia, Cambodia, Hong Kong, Kyrgyzstan, Uzbekistan, Jordan, KSA, France, Italy, Mexico, Colombia, Chile, Mauritania and Madagascar.
A further 12 teams are invited via ENC Rankings: Türkiye, Mongolia, Brazil, Pakistan, Myanmar, Vietnam, Thailand, Nepal, South Africa, United States, Ukraine and Argentina. Four Special Invite teams—China, South Korea, India and Japan—also join the Group Stage.
Two Wildcard slots are listed: Kuwait as the Host Region representative, and one “TBD (Solidarity)” team still to be confirmed. From November 3, teams will be split into four groups of eight for a round-robin Group Stage, with the top four from each group advancing to the Grand Finals.
The Esports Nations Cup was announced in August 2025 as a multi-title national-team competition, with future international iterations planned, according to the company. PUBG MOBILE also claimed it is the “#1 game title at the Esports Nations Cup in terms of participating countries and territories,” citing the 124 registered countries and territories for its selection process.

Tonybet player in Canada claims $20,000 CAD golden World Cup card prize
Tonybet says a player in Laurier-Station, Canada has claimed the “golden card” prize worth $20,000 CAD in the operator’s World Cup Card Collection. The announcement was made Tuesday 21st July 2026.
The World Cup collection featured 51 cards in total, including 48 digital cards representing participating World Cup nations, plus three unique prize cards in bronze, silver and gold. Tonybet said the bronze card—available during the group stage—was previously found by a customer in Saint-Colomban, Canada, while the silver card—available during the knockout rounds up to the quarter-finals—was won by a player in County Kildare, Ireland.
The golden card became available for the semi-final, third-place play-off and final, and has now been claimed, Tonybet said.
Tonybet Head of Product Kiryl Liudvikevich said: “You can plan a campaign down to the last detail, but you can’t plan what the World Cup brings.
“We designed the collection to evolve with the tournament, and every knockout round created new stories we couldn’t have predicted. Seeing players complete their collections and discovering who would uncover each prize was the most rewarding part of the campaign.
“I hope everyone enjoyed the experience for what it was meant to be: a fun addition to the tournament, played responsibly and always within their limits.”
Tonybet said the collection will remain open until 31 July for players who are still completing sets and spending coins, although all grand prizes have been awarded.
